STUDY ON THE R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N SEISMO-MAGNETIC EFFECTS AND SEISMICITY IN WEST GANSU AND ITS ADJACENT AREA WITH HIGHER-ORDER STATISTICS

  • Higher-Order Statistics (HOS) is a useful tool for studying non-Gaussian process, non-minimum phase system and nonlinear systems.The HOS method has been applied widely in different fields such as communication, geophysics, biomedical, failure diagnosis etc.the data of geomagnetic vertical component in Jiayuguan and Qianling Seismostation from 1998 to 2002 is processed with HOS method, and the relationship between the seismicity and the variations of geomagnetic field in west Gansu and its adjacent area is discussed.Through comparing the results with those from correlative analysis and linear fitting we found that the anomalies of HOS appeared 1~2 months earlier than those of correlation coefficient and linear fitting before an earthquake.Usually, the variation of third order moment anomaly (third order cumulant) is from 5 to 10, and of the fourth order is from 10 to 60.The magnitude of fourth order moment anomalies is over 50, sometimes even reach 150.The results show it is significant to introduce HOS method into the statistics of seismo-magnetic effect.
